on the popular 1988 MGM film, DIRTY
ROTTEN SCOUNDRELS centers on two con men living on the French
Riviera – the suave and sophisticated Lawrence Jameson, who makes his lavish
living by talking rich ladies out of their money; and a small-time crook named
Freddy Benson, who, more humbly, swindles women by waking their compassion
with fabricated stories about his grandmother’s failing health. After
meeting on a train, they unsuccessfully attempt to work together only to find
that this small French town isn’t big enough for the two of them. So they
make a bet: the first one to swindle $50,000 from a young heiress, triumphs
and the other must leave town. What follows are a series of schemes,
masquerades and double-crosses in which nothing may ever be exactly what it
seems. TOM
